Written question asked by Elizabeth Peacock (Conservative), in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Tuesday, 30 April 1996. It was answered by Lord Blencathra (Conservative) on Tuesday, 30 April 1996 on behalf of the Home Office.
Home Office
- Question
- If he will ensure that all police forces will have adequate equipment and manpower available to control unruly behaviour at European Nations Cup football matches; if he will ensure that water cannons will be available to police authorities in the United Kingdom to control unruly spectators attending the European nations cup football matches; if he will list the steps that have been and will be taken to ensure the safety of spectators at the European nations cup football matches to be held in the summer in England.
